Coal Ain’t The Culprit

By Peter Britton ’56. Britton explores where coal comes from and the people who run the coal industry, as well as the people who protest the industry and the notion of “clean coal.” It’s described as “a journalist’s account of the deadly practice of mountaintop removal in Appalachia to get coal, told through reportage, a coalblack-bluegrass musical and educated opinions.”
